首页 > 编程知识 正文

学了java之后该学什么(学java以后干什么)

时间:2023-11-29 12:18:48 阅读:310167 作者:ITMM

本文目录一览:

  • 1、学完java语法,下一步该学什么
  • 2、学完Java基础课程,接下来该学什么?
  • 3、学Java以后可以做什么?
  • 4、学完java基础之后学什么了
  • 5、学完Java基础后,该学什么了???

学完java语法,下一步该学什么

简单介绍一下我个人的心学习经验吧这是我在专业培训机构的学习流程:

首先JAVA基础是你的第一门必修课,要熟练掌握各种java基础以及高级的相关知识,尤其是集合的应用,以及对面向对象的深刻理解:封装,继承,多态(重载,重写),一定要熟练掌握,了解其特性和应用方法。

但是在你学习java的同时,一定要注意对MVC设计模式的了解与渗透,为今后的学习做下铺垫。在你大体掌握JAVA语法的同时,建议你开始学习Oracle的相关知识名主要以SQL语句为主,一定要熟练掌握。在对数据库库有一定了解后依次开始进行下列学习:

1,JDBC数据库连接

2,html静态网页设计

3,Servlet的应用

4,MVC设计思想

5,javaWEB ,jsp页面设计

6,小型项目实践

7,Struts框架学习

8,大型项目实践

以上的各个部分在实际工作应聘中缺一不可,给自己一个系统的学习计划,结合书籍和相关视频,多巧多练,必须勤动手多打代码~~

如果需要相关资料你可以留下邮箱,我发给你。

祝你成功~~

学完Java基础课程,接下来该学什么?

就只是学完了java基础的话,还需要学习的东西还很多。

要学习数据库的使用,起码要学会一个,推荐Oracle,比较好学

JDBC,数据库连接

HTML/CSS

javaScript

jsp

Servlet

最后,要学习一个框架,不然不好找工作,推荐SSH框架来打基础吧,用的广泛,也好入门

以上,都是必学知识。还有很多辅助知识也很重要,可以增加技巧性,需要课外去补充。

学Java以后可以做什么?

学java可以去做1、企业应用开发:由于Java的安全性,很多企业会使用Java开发一些大型的应用,比如第三方交易系统、银行前后交易系统、医疗管理系统等等。千锋教育就有线上免费JavaScript线上公开课。 2、Web开发:用Java开发的网页会更流畅,更不容易卡顿,所以越来越多的公司开始用Java开发网页。目前很多培训机构也会在Java教学课程中教授html5、css、 JavaScript、 jQuery脚本语言和异步交互技术AJAX等知识点,让学员在培训后找到Java web开发工作。3、游戏开发:国内游戏行业正在蓬勃发展,且由于-些游戏脚本语言可以与Java语言无缝交互 ,而Java本身也可以开发一些小游戏,所以精通Java的人在游戏开发市场上地很受欢迎。4、物联网:物联网是近年来兴起的一个概念。目前,该领域人才匮乏。Java的平台独立性使得Java语言非常适合开发嵌入式程序行业。如果想了解Java更多相关知识,建议到千锋教育了解一下。千锋教育目前在18个城市拥有22个校区,年培养优质人才20000余人,与国内20000余家企业建立人才输送合作关系,院校合作超600所。

学完java基础之后学什么了

java现在主要分2个大方向,一个事j2ee 做web开发,还一个是j2me 是做手机开发的,现在流行的是安卓软件开发,看兴趣。 ssh可以看下,但是不建议去研究它。如果对j2ee感兴趣可以着重去学,jsp ,servlet el表达式 jstl标签库等,现在所有的mvc框架的底层都是采用这些技术来实现的。技术其实不是很重要,要学好什么是oop,怎么才能让代码的复用性更高,怎么去多态的重写和重载各种方法和类,好好学学各种设计模式,看设计思想,spring可以好好看下,代码封装的很精妙,以及如何贯穿整个项目。做程序员技术不是很重要,有思想的程序员才更重要。

学完Java基础后,该学什么了???

学习完Java基础你还需要学习的东西还有很多,在这里给你分享一个Java的系统学习路

你正在学习java不知道怎么去学习,没有学习路线,学习思路,可以加我的交流技术讨论qun:前面是926:中间是452:最后是303知识体系整理好(练手项目和源码,笔记,PDF教程,学习视频)免费领取,有什么问题都可以里面问或者问我,

最主要你没说你学了是要干什么的

java目前能做的还是非常多的,你看下啊:

web后端业务、大数据、安卓、分布式云甚至是桌面软件等等

根据不同方向选择不一样

按照后端的方向大概列一下吧:

web三剑客(html css js)至少了解 能简单运用。其中html最简单  css对后端不重要  js多了解一点

数据库(mysql oracle redis 等等)至少熟练使用,优化性能也需要研究,可以看书

Linux操作系统 至少入门。后期要能自己部署应用

后端流行框架(spring springboot mybatis等

版本控制(svn git 至少熟练

包管理(maven gradle 熟练

找个网上的项目教程  做个项目贯穿一下

后面要在加深前面知识的同时(如了解下gc)  尽可能接触:

dubbo zookeeper  nginx docker k8s等等等

我知道我上面简单的列举你看也不一定明白这些是干什么的。但是学习不就是如此吗?我列个名词,如果你连去Google搜搜的好奇心都没有,是不利于自学的

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。